Dear Ray and list members: I live about a thirty minute drive from a mushroom growing operation, and the primary material used for growing a variety of mushrooms, is truck load after truck load of horse manure. When the manure is replaced, there are many folks in line to purchase the used manure, as it will turn poor soil in to productive soil. Gardeners and landscapers value the product for use in their work. After the manure has been utilized for the mushroom growing, it resembles the compost you described. In fact, the product can be bought in plastic bags, right along with large bags of mushrooms.
